EU Proposes Two New Substances to RoHS

By: SiliconExpert
June 27th, 2022

June 27, 2022 – In May of 2022, following technical assessments, the European Commission proposed adding two substances, tetrabromobisphenol A (TBBP-A) and medium-chain chlorinated paraffins (MCCPs) to the EU RoHS Annex II (Restriction of Hazardous Substances). Four Phthalates Added as Restricted Substances to Chinese RoHS

By: SiliconExpert
June 20th, 2022

June 20, 2022 – The Chinese Ministry of Industry & Information Technology (MIIT) has announced the plan to add four new phthalates to China’s RoHS legislation.  On March 14, 2022, the Electrical and Electronic Product Pollution Control Standardization Group of China’s Ministry of Industry and…

SVHC Candidate List Grows to 224

By: SiliconExpert
June 16th, 2022

June 16, 2022 – The European Chemicals Agency (ECHA) has added a new substance to the Candidate List of Substances of Very High Concern (SVHC). This brings the total number of substances to 224.  These substances are harmful chemicals which meet at least one of the…

Lead Found in 94% of SCIP Database

By: SiliconExpert
June 15th, 2022

June 15, 2022 – 94% of the 7.5 million articles submitted to the SCIP database contain lead and its compounds, according to the NGO Chemsec (International Chemical Secretariat). Cobalt & MICA Reporting Templates to be Phased Out

By: SiliconExpert
May 31st, 2022

Updated May 31, 2022 – As of April 1, 2022, The Responsible Minerals Initiative (RMI) has officially phased out the use of the Cobalt Reporting Template (CRT) and the Mica Reporting Template (MRT). The free Extended Minerals Reporting Template is now the primary reporting template…

Five New Substances added to EU REACH Authorization List

By: SiliconExpert
April 22nd, 2022

April 22, 2022 – The European Chemicals Agency (ECHA) has added five (5) new substances to the European Union’s REACH Authorization list, bringing the list up to 59 total entries.
